Course Details

Sports Marketing Fundamentals: Understanding the sports marketing landscape, key players, and trends.
Negotiation Basics: Introduction to negotiation principles, techniques, and strategies.
Sponsorship & Partnerships: Identifying, valuing, and negotiating sports sponsorship and partnership opportunities.
Contract Management: Drafting, reviewing, and managing sports marketing contracts.
Legal & Ethical Considerations: Exploring legal and ethical issues in sports marketing negotiation.
Market Analysis: Utilizing data and analytics to inform negotiation strategy and decision-making.
Relationship Building: Developing and maintaining relationships with sports industry stakeholders.
Crisis Management: Handling challenges and conflicts in sports marketing negotiations.
Emerging Trends: Examining emerging trends in global sports marketing negotiation, including digital and social media.

Career Path

In the sports marketing industry, various roles contribute to successful negotiation and execution of global sports marketing campaigns. Here are some of the key roles related to the Global Certificate in Sports Marketing Negotiation: 1. **Data Analysis**: Professionals specialized in data analysis play a crucial role in understanding market trends, audience preferences, and the effectiveness of marketing campaigns. They help determine the most valuable marketing strategies by interpreting complex data sets. 2. **Digital Marketing**: Digital marketing experts are responsible for expanding the reach of sports marketing campaigns through various online channels. They manage social media platforms, create online advertising campaigns, and develop engaging content to promote sports events and brands. 3. **Contract Negotiation**: Contract negotiation professionals are responsible for securing the best deals for sports teams, athletes, and events. They work closely with legal teams to ensure that contracts are legally binding and protect the interests of their clients. 4. **Sponsorship Activation**: Sponsorship activation specialists develop and execute strategies to maximize the value of sports marketing sponsorships. They collaborate with brands, sports teams, and athletes to create engaging experiences that strengthen the relationship between sponsors and their target audience. 5. **Event Management**: Event management professionals are responsible for planning and executing sports events and marketing campaigns. They ensure smooth operations, manage budgets, and coordinate with various stakeholders to deliver a successful event.
